The drivers side hood does not go all the way down on back side of hood where the hinge is mounted. Just started doing this. After you close the hood, the back is stuck up about an inch and you can push it down with your hand. What's the cure?

Hood hinge bolts loose or hood hinge area rusty? They tend to rust in the hinge area from the inside out and weakens the clamping force. Then the hood slides around. Witnesss marks on hood?

On My A-body it did that until I adjusted the hinge better. If nothing is rusted or bent you may need to adjust how the hinge is connected.
I think (if I remember)that you move the rear of the hinge up on the hood.
Anyway, I sounds like an adjustment to me. I does need it's lubrication as well.
